Shelley V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	faf08b2b77 
 
						 
						
							
							
								
								
								add documentation  
							
							
							
						 
						
							2018-02-06 08:28:41 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Shelley V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	ae632193c0 
 
						 
						
							
							
								
								
								migrate to virtual void and start mac impl  
							
							
							
						 
						
							2018-02-06 08:21:53 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Shelley V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	97589bbe33 
 
						 
						
							
							
								
								
								first pass at api method to enable window  
							
							
							
						 
						
							2018-02-05 14:49:59 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	
	
	42fa018277 
 
						 
						
							
							
								
								
								Merge pull request  #11492  from timmyhadwen/master  
							
							... 
							
							
							
							Fixed Bluetooth chooser bug. Closes  #11399  
							
						 
						
							2018-02-05 20:44:42 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Samuel Attard 
								
							 
						 
						
							
							
								
							
							
	87c2f0f14f  
						 
						
							
							
								
								
								Fix build and ensure no breaking change  
							
							
							
						 
						
							2018-02-05 17:29:59 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Samuel Attard 
								
							 
						 
						
							
							
								
							
							
	72464a6db5  
						 
						
							
							
								
								
								Fix implicit appUserModelId set  
							
							
							
						 
						
							2018-02-05 17:29:59 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	9337959f51  
						 
						
							
							
								
								
								The tryToTerminateApp is not really needed  
							
							
							
						 
						
							2018-02-05 16:25:50 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	983e1b1a70  
						 
						
							
							
								
								
								Implement shutdown event for macOS  
							
							
							
						 
						
							2018-02-05 16:20:57 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	c470e758cc  
						 
						
							
							
								
								
								Remove the AllocateSystemIOPorts call  
							
							... 
							
							
							
							It is no longer needed and it is crashing. 
							
						 
						
							2018-02-05 16:15:49 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	109e2c760f  
						 
						
							
							
								
								
								Do not use virtual function to request shutdown  
							
							... 
							
							
							
							Would make it easier to port to other platforms. 
							
						 
						
							2018-02-05 15:50:55 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	8ae3d9dd0b  
						 
						
							
							
								
								
								Simplify the public PowerObserver interface  
							
							
							
						 
						
							2018-02-05 15:28:58 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Thiago de Arruda 
								
							 
						 
						
							
							
								
							
							
	e0e7dd2a8f  
						 
						
							
							
								
								
								fixup! Implement powerMonitor 'shutdown' event for Linux.  
							
							
							
						 
						
							2018-02-05 15:21:31 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Thiago de Arruda 
								
							 
						 
						
							
							
								
							
							
	f0e210360f  
						 
						
							
							
								
								
								fixup! Implement powerMonitor 'shutdown' event for Linux  
							
							
							
						 
						
							2018-02-05 15:21:31 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Thiago de Arruda 
								
							 
						 
						
							
							
								
							
							
	45763c0afb  
						 
						
							
							
								
								
								fixup! Implement powerMonitor 'shutdown' event for Linux  
							
							
							
						 
						
							2018-02-05 15:21:31 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Thiago de Arruda 
								
							 
						 
						
							
							
								
							
							
	56b53e71aa  
						 
						
							
							
								
								
								Implement powerMonitor 'shutdown' event for Linux.  
							
							... 
							
							
							
							The event is emitted when the OS is rebooting/shutting down, and allows
an electron app to call `e.preventDefault()` in order to delay shutdown
and exit cleanly. 
							
						 
						
							2018-02-05 15:21:31 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									shelley v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	12d4f984f3 
 
						 
						
							
							
								
								
								Merge pull request  #11754  from electron/menu-events  
							
							... 
							
							
							
							Add and document menu events 
							
						 
						
							2018-01-29 12:40:57 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Shelley V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	bef4c84799 
 
						 
						
							
							
								
								
								turn class into observer  
							
							
							
						 
						
							2018-01-27 10:40:50 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Shelley V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	3399480304 
 
						 
						
							
							
								
								
								first pass at menu event emission  
							
							
							
						 
						
							2018-01-27 09:35:58 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	df3d94b20d  
						 
						
							
							
								
								
								Remove web_contents_impl() helper to clarify code and remove unnecessary guard  
							
							
							
						 
						
							2018-01-26 10:30:20 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	406f171c88  
						 
						
							
							
								
								
								Move OSR api to OsrWCV to allow api calls to take effect sooner  
							
							
							
						 
						
							2018-01-25 16:11:56 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	1a8916ed47  
						 
						
							
							
								
								
								Call SetAuthoritativeVsyncInterval on the Compositor directly  
							
							
							
						 
						
							2018-01-25 16:11:44 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	099bbfbafb  
						 
						
							
							
								
								
								Raise maximum OSR framerate to 240  
							
							
							
						 
						
							2018-01-25 16:11:31 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	304fd49e84  
						 
						
							
							
								
								
								Don't generate a frame with GPU OSR if IsPainting is false  
							
							
							
						 
						
							2018-01-25 16:11:22 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	708cde92cf  
						 
						
							
							
								
								
								Don't generate a paint when StartPainting is called inside paint cb  
							
							
							
						 
						
							2018-01-25 16:11:12 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	17d85318c3  
						 
						
							
							
								
								
								Use null accelerated widget to avoid showing GPU accelerated OSR surface  
							
							
							
						 
						
							2018-01-25 16:10: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	
	
	b9c0bab8f1 
 
						 
						
							
							
								
								
								Merge pull request  #11704  from brenca/fix-10678  
							
							... 
							
							
							
							Remove WS_EX_COMPOSITED style from window (master) 
							
						 
						
							2018-01-24 14:44:52 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	
	
	0207aebad1 
 
						 
						
							
							
								
								
								Merge pull request  #11664  from loc/use_directx_capturer_win  
							
							... 
							
							
							
							Use same screen capturer settings for thumbnails as getUserMedia 
							
						 
						
							2018-01-24 14:38:32 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	50690d25f1  
						 
						
							
							
								
								
								Remove WS_EX_COMPOSITED style from window  
							
							
							
						 
						
							2018-01-23 20:14:34 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Aleš Pergl 
								
							 
						 
						
							
							
								
							
							
	39554566cc  
						 
						
							
							
								
								
								Allow IO while constructing an absolute path (prevents DCHECK failure) ( #11697 )  
							
							
							
						 
						
							2018-01-23 10:25:01 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Aleš Pergl 
								
							 
						 
						
							
							
								
							
							
	c49cb29ddf  
						 
						
							
							
								
								
								Disallow launching unknown apps via browser client.  
							
							... 
							
							
							
							CVE-2018-1000006 
							
						 
						
							2018-01-22 16:49:30 -06: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Nitish Sakhawalkar 
								
							 
						 
						
							
							
								
							
							
	2b4cc0a525  
						 
						
							
							
								
								
								Fix macos Full Screen Toggle menu item label ( #11633 )  
							
							
							
						 
						
							2018-01-19 09:27:36 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	f36fda3f5d  
						 
						
							
							
								
								
								don't dereference tooltip_controller if it's null  
							
							
							
						 
						
							2018-01-18 20:35:19 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	8d8b8c590d  
						 
						
							
							
								
								
								update calls to use new namespaces  
							
							
							
						 
						
							2018-01-18 15:23: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	5e198d9dc6  
						 
						
							
							
								
								
								add todo comment  
							
							
							
						 
						
							2018-01-18 15:23: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	8233890e39  
						 
						
							
							
								
								
								lint fix  
							
							
							
						 
						
							2018-01-18 15:23: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	c6c618acdb  
						 
						
							
							
								
								
								explicitly hide tooltip on window deactivation  
							
							
							
						 
						
							2018-01-18 15:23: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Andy Locascio 
								
							 
						 
						
							
							
								
							
							
	ae65c26469  
						 
						
							
							
								
								
								fix lint  
							
							
							
						 
						
							2018-01-17 17:04:57 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Andy Locascio 
								
							 
						 
						
							
							
								
							
							
	8253e50e9c  
						 
						
							
							
								
								
								use same settings for screen thumbnails as chrome does webrtc capturing  
							
							... 
							
							
							
							Following along from http://crrev.com/2961193002 : make sure the
thumbnail capturers initialize with the same settings as the capturer
from a getUserMedia request does. Otherwise, there is no guarentee that the
sources on Windows will match. 
							
						 
						
							2018-01-17 15:55:10 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									shelley vohr 
								
							 
						 
						
							
							
								
							
							
	
	
	4f0e1826e5 
 
						 
						
							
							
								
								
								properly check checkbox state on callback ( #11658 )  
							
							
							
						 
						
							2018-01-17 08:51:49 -05: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Nitish Sakhawalkar 
								
							 
						 
						
							
							
								
							
							
	28f1abcb05  
						 
						
							
							
								
								
								Change macos app termination process  
							
							
							
						 
						
							2018-01-17 15:27:11 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Charles Kerr 
								
							 
						 
						
							
							
								
							
							
	
	
	fa43cb6ef0 
 
						 
						
							
							
								
								
								Merge pull request  #11557  from josimi/master  
							
							... 
							
							
							
							Fixes hexColorDWORDToRGBA for transparent colors 
							
						 
						
							2018-01-11 10:28:53 -06: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	a883d3d50d  
						 
						
							
							
								
								
								Fix build on other platforms  
							
							
							
						 
						
							2018-01-10 17:39:16 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	839df0ee5a  
						 
						
							
							
								
								
								Remove observer on cleanup  
							
							
							
						 
						
							2018-01-10 17:30:30 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	e77ddd3221  
						 
						
							
							
								
								
								Pass multiple transactions at the same time  
							
							... 
							
							
							
							This follows the design of SKPayment API. 
							
						 
						
							2018-01-10 17:19:44 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	2dd545ebda  
						 
						
							
							
								
								
								Payment should be part of Transaction  
							
							... 
							
							
							
							This follows The SKPayment API, and makes our JS wrappers easier to
implement. 
							
						 
						
							2018-01-10 17:06:27 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	635b753ecd  
						 
						
							
							
								
								
								No need for SKPaymentTransactionState prefix for states  
							
							
							
						 
						
							2018-01-10 16:59:17 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	133bef3deb  
						 
						
							
							
								
								
								Turn addTransactionListener into transaction-updated event  
							
							
							
						 
						
							2018-01-10 16:57:52 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	ac6f895f64  
						 
						
							
							
								
								
								Turn InAppPurchase into an EventEmitter  
							
							
							
						 
						
							2018-01-10 16:37:05 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	400bfb3c5a  
						 
						
							
							
								
								
								mac: SKProductsRequest should be freed on end  
							
							
							
						 
						
							2018-01-10 15:29:32 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	5f1c76c688  
						 
						
							
							
								
								
								Reorgnize the platform-specific files  
							
							
							
						 
						
							2018-01-10 14:45:42 +09:00